humanName |
appearance as argument number 1 |
(documentation humanName EnglishLanguage "(humanName ?STRING ?OBJ) means that ?STRING is a full or partial name for the Human ?OBJ.") | Media.kif 3422-3424 | |
(domain humanName 1 SymbolicString) | Media.kif 3419-3419 | The number 1 argument of human name is an instance of symbolic string |
(domain humanName 2 Human) | Media.kif 3420-3420 | The number 2 argument of human name is an instance of human |
(instance humanName AsymmetricRelation) | Media.kif 3418-3418 | human name is an instance of asymmetric relation |
(instance humanName BinaryPredicate) | Media.kif 3417-3417 | human name is an instance of binary predicate |
(subrelation humanName agentName) | Media.kif 3421-3421 | human name is a subrelation of agent name |
appearance as argument number 2 |
(format ChineseLanguage humanName "%2 是 called %1") | domainEnglishFormat.kif 3672-3672 | |
(format ChineseTraditionalLanguage humanName "%2 是 called %1 ") | domainEnglishFormat.kif 3671-3671 | |
(format EnglishLanguage humanName "%2 is called %1") | domainEnglishFormat.kif 3670-3670 | |
(subrelation familyName humanName) | Media.kif 3425-3425 | family name is a subrelation of human name |
(subrelation givenName humanName) | Media.kif 3426-3426 | given name is a subrelation of human name |
(termFormat EnglishLanguage humanName "human name") | domainEnglishFormat.kif 65908-65908 | given name is a subrelation of human name |
antecedent |
(=> (and (humanName ?NAMESTRING ?HUMAN) (familyName ?STRING ?HUMAN) (subString ?STRING ?NAMESTRING)) (keyName ?STRING ?NAMESTRING)) |
Media.kif 3434-3439 |
|
(=> (and (humanName ?NAMESTRING ?HUMAN) (givenName ?STRING ?HUMAN) (subString ?STRING ?NAMESTRING)) (not (keyName ?STRING ?NAMESTRING))) |
Media.kif 3443-3448 |
|
consequent |
(=> (and (names ?STRING ?OBJ) (instance ?OBJ Human)) (humanName ?STRING ?OBJ)) |
Media.kif 3428-3432 |
|